WebOct 12, 2024 · To extract the metadata one can use various commands, such as exiftool, file, mediainfo or others # file audio.wav audio.wav: RIFF (little-endian) data, WAVE … WebA basic command to extract all metadata from a file named a.jpg. 1) Basic write example. exiftool -artist=me a.jpg. Writes Artist tag to a.jpg. Since no group is specified, EXIF:Artist will be written and all other existing Artist tags will be updated with the new value (" me "). 2) Write multiple files.
